(Alliance News) - UK Commercial Property REIT Ltd said on Wednesday it had acquired a science and technology focused business park in Warwick for GBP94 million.
The Guernsey-based commercial property investment trust said the acquisition of Precision Park is expected to increase the company's gearing by 15%.
Precision Park includes two distribution units extending to over 380,000 square feet, 65,442 square feet of office accommodation and development land spanning 3.7 acres.
Both distribution units are currently let to two tenants: IT service management company Iron Mountain Ltd and the Secretary of State for the Department of Health & Social Care, Sajid Javid.
The office accommodation is let to two technology-focused tenants, including Mumbai, Indian-based Tata Consultancy Services, the company added.
The acquisition takes UK Commercial Property's total committed investment to nearly GBP233 million for the year.
Interim Lead Manager Kerri Hunter said: "Its purchase is an excellent fit to fund strategy as it is a multi-faceted investment, encompassing all aspects of what we're trying to achieve - it not only offers solid income streams but also the opportunity to drive superior performance through asset management and development."
UK Commercial Property added that it expects to announce an increased dividend for the fourth quarter of 2021.
Shares in UK Commercial Property were up 0.8% at 74.25 pence on Wednesday morning in London.
